This book was called "Three Realms Yamen." The characters in it included the supporting role, Shi Gui, a chatterbox who had been suppressed for 10,000 years. He liked to cheat his teammates and was invincible in scolding. The male lead was Du Liang, and the female lead was Gu Xiaoyue. This book can be read on Qidian Chinese website. "Three Realms Yamen" Author: Zuo Chou. It is a fantasy/oriental fantasy novel with transmigration and system elements. It has been completed and can be enjoyed without worry. [User recommendation: Du Liang transmigrated to another world and was dug out of his grave by a beggar.] Du Liang became the youngest county magistrate in the Nanming Dynasty and accidentally obtained a "Ghost Office". From then on, he had the right to travel through the three worlds and judge ghosts and gods. Relying on the knowledge of his previous life, Du Liang worked hard to change this backward and poor world. However, he didn't want to attract a fatal disaster because of this, and even involved a shocking ancient secret… I hope you will like this book.
